Runbook: moving the replacement lock for the main safe. Short version: the new lock assembly from Keymarsh Ltd is small but heavy, and it travels in its own padded case — don't let anyone toss it in with the general post run. Book the courier for a morning slot, keep the case in the locked cupboard until they arrive, and sign the custody slip yourself. When the courier turns up, follow the confidential hand-over instruction below.

handover note for hahap-tajef: the kasox pelax courier leaves the julael istdor fraael ledger at gate 2734 under passcode 713929

Quick context for support: the Plumeria gallery app leaks memory because thumbnail entries in the image cache never age out once the scroll view detaches. Fix ships in 4.2; until then, advise users to restart after long browsing sessions. The cache limits we're shipping are as follows.

tuning table, kawep-tawif:
CAPS = {
    "olidor": 80,
    "belion": 7,
    "quenys": 225,
    "druox": 839,
    "fraath": 482,
}

**Step 4: Deploy the export fix (SheetForge)**

This release trims memory usage on big spreadsheet exports — the streaming writer now flushes every 5k rows instead of buffering the whole workbook, so the old OOM crashes on exports over 200k rows should be gone. Roll out to the Kelverton region first and watch heap metrics for an hour. If memory stays flat, proceed to the remaining regions. Before pushing, sign the bundle with the deploy key below.

deploy key for tahop-yagap: bky19_LYQsD4JwgNnYK9nEsFd

Night-shift access to the basement archive at Thornsby House is restricted. No visitors after 22:00 without written approval from the records supervisor. Escort required at all times; maximum two visitors per escort. Log every entry and exit in the ledger by the stairwell door. No bags, food, or drink inside. Report any unlocked door immediately to the duty manager. For approved after-hours entries, unlock the archive door with the code below.

door code, tajof-kageg: bdg-QVDCE-3

Heads up: if the Lintrock baseline file in the Quarrow repo drifts from main, CI fails with a "stale baseline" error even when the code is fine. Quick fix is to regenerate the baseline on a clean checkout and re-push. If a customer build is blocked, confirm the failing run matches the token below before escalating.

build token for yadug-yagag: htk21_c863c33eb8b82c0c9c152